Who Wears the Scoring Paddles
The panel has shifted over the years. The current rotation mixes former professional dancers with celebrities who know performance. Their job is not just to clap politely. They must break down footwork, musicality, and stage presence instantly.
Carrie Ann Inaba and Bruno Tonioli built the modern template for harsh but fair critique. Len Goodman set the standard for decades with his dry, British precision. The new wave brings fresh perspective and technical depth.

What the Paddles Actually Score
Judges look for a specific checklist. Timing and rhythm matter first. Then they watch the connection between partners. Do the lifts look effortless? Does the footwork sync perfectly with the beat?
They penalize obvious shortcuts. A lifted leg that lacks pointed toes gets marked down. Arm movements that look stiff kill an otherwise beautiful performance.
